Enrolling your child

  • Most US public schools require proof of residency (utility bill, lease) in the school’s attendance zone.
  • You’ll typically need your child’s birth certificate, immunization records, and previous school records.
  • For magnet or specialized programs, there may be an application window with a lottery or admissions test.
  • Contact the school directly (see details above) for specific enrollment windows and open-house dates.
